
Valerii Ponomarov engineered and maintained the scylladb/scylla-cluster-tests repository, delivering robust test automation and performance validation for distributed Scylla clusters. He enhanced CI/CD pipelines, implemented rack-aware and version-aware deployment logic, and expanded benchmarking coverage using Python and Docker. By integrating advanced configuration management and observability features, Valerii improved test reliability, reduced flakiness, and accelerated feedback cycles. His work included developing custom stress-testing scripts, refining data validation routines, and optimizing resource usage across cloud environments. Through careful debugging and code refactoring, he ensured compatibility across releases, enabling scalable, maintainable test infrastructure that supports rapid, high-confidence delivery of ScyllaDB features.

Concise monthly summary for 2025-10 detailing key features delivered, major bugs fixed, overall impact, and technologies demonstrated for scylladb/scylla-cluster-tests.
Concise monthly summary for 2025-10 detailing key features delivered, major bugs fixed, overall impact, and technologies demonstrated for scylladb/scylla-cluster-tests.
September 2025 monthly summary for scylla-cluster-tests focusing on delivering robust test infrastructure and stabilizing cross-scenario test workloads. Key enhancements center on Latte-driven improvements for LWT serial consistency and rune script data validation, and on rack-node balancing fixes to ensure reliable scaling across custom scenarios. The work enhances test reliability, reduces CI churn, and accelerates validation of cluster changes in production-like environments.
September 2025 monthly summary for scylla-cluster-tests focusing on delivering robust test infrastructure and stabilizing cross-scenario test workloads. Key enhancements center on Latte-driven improvements for LWT serial consistency and rune script data validation, and on rack-node balancing fixes to ensure reliable scaling across custom scenarios. The work enhances test reliability, reduces CI churn, and accelerates validation of cluster changes in production-like environments.
Monthly performance summary for August 2025 focusing on test suite reliability and compatibility improvements in the Scylla cluster testing ecosystem. Highlights include version-aware skip logic enhancements and upgrade-test stress command alignment to reflect supported configurations.
Monthly performance summary for August 2025 focusing on test suite reliability and compatibility improvements in the Scylla cluster testing ecosystem. Highlights include version-aware skip logic enhancements and upgrade-test stress command alignment to reflect supported configurations.
July 2025 highlights for scylladb/scylla-cluster-tests: Delivered targeted CI and testing improvements to increase reliability, reduce flakiness, and accelerate release readiness. Work spanned reorganization of performance regression tests for more precise configurations, Latte image upgrades with improved testing coverage, Jepsen CI enhancements via a new pipeline parameter, stabilization of CI triggers for tier1 OSS and long-running tests, and robustness improvements in release tagging to preserve essential metadata.
July 2025 highlights for scylladb/scylla-cluster-tests: Delivered targeted CI and testing improvements to increase reliability, reduce flakiness, and accelerate release readiness. Work spanned reorganization of performance regression tests for more precise configurations, Latte image upgrades with improved testing coverage, Jepsen CI enhancements via a new pipeline parameter, stabilization of CI triggers for tier1 OSS and long-running tests, and robustness improvements in release tagging to preserve essential metadata.
June 2025 monthly summary for repository scylladb/scylla-cluster-tests. Delivered features and stabilized performance across the cluster-test workflow with rack-aware deployment, improved distro support, and a crucial regression fix. This period focused on enhancing deployment reliability, cross-datacenter operability, and test stability to accelerate secure, scalable releases.
June 2025 monthly summary for repository scylladb/scylla-cluster-tests. Delivered features and stabilized performance across the cluster-test workflow with rack-aware deployment, improved distro support, and a crucial regression fix. This period focused on enhancing deployment reliability, cross-datacenter operability, and test stability to accelerate secure, scalable releases.
May 2025 highlights for scylla-cluster-tests: delivered key features to improve data correctness under load and expanded performance validation across workloads. Latte Row Count Validation Feature adds a dedicated test for row counts (including COUNT(*)) with a Rune script and updates Latte deployment to the latest image with improved DB version detection. The Performance Regression Testing Suite Enhancements broaden HDR tag support, enable multiple stress commands, HDRHistogram support for additional function types, and dynamic workload detection, plus a latency steady-state test, with a revised test configuration and CI pipeline for better reporting, granularity, and coverage. Major bugs fixed this month: none reported. These efforts reduce risk in releases and deliver deeper visibility into performance and data correctness under stress.
May 2025 highlights for scylla-cluster-tests: delivered key features to improve data correctness under load and expanded performance validation across workloads. Latte Row Count Validation Feature adds a dedicated test for row counts (including COUNT(*)) with a Rune script and updates Latte deployment to the latest image with improved DB version detection. The Performance Regression Testing Suite Enhancements broaden HDR tag support, enable multiple stress commands, HDRHistogram support for additional function types, and dynamic workload detection, plus a latency steady-state test, with a revised test configuration and CI pipeline for better reporting, granularity, and coverage. Major bugs fixed this month: none reported. These efforts reduce risk in releases and deliver deeper visibility into performance and data correctness under stress.
April 2025 monthly summary for scylladb/scylla-cluster-tests focused on reliability, observability, and maintainability. Delivered end-to-end version visibility for dependencies, hardened test timing and upgrade verification, and stabilized CI infrastructure. Completed a targeted code cleanup to reduce confusion and future maintenance needs. These improvements improved data fidelity, reduced flaky test runs, and sharpened feedback for performance investigations.
April 2025 monthly summary for scylladb/scylla-cluster-tests focused on reliability, observability, and maintainability. Delivered end-to-end version visibility for dependencies, hardened test timing and upgrade verification, and stabilized CI infrastructure. Completed a targeted code cleanup to reduce confusion and future maintenance needs. These improvements improved data fidelity, reduced flaky test runs, and sharpened feedback for performance investigations.
March 2025 highlights for scylladb/scylla-cluster-tests focused on reliability, feature enrichment, and observability. Delivered significant bug fixes in Latte Stress Tool, expanded and refined latte stress testing capabilities, refreshed Docker images to support new CQL data types and Rust driver upgrades, opened shard-aware ports in GCE, and enhanced Raft topology error logging for SCT. These changes improve test reliability, enable broader data-type support, and strengthen operational visibility and resilience in distributed testing scenarios.
March 2025 highlights for scylladb/scylla-cluster-tests focused on reliability, feature enrichment, and observability. Delivered significant bug fixes in Latte Stress Tool, expanded and refined latte stress testing capabilities, refreshed Docker images to support new CQL data types and Rust driver upgrades, opened shard-aware ports in GCE, and enhanced Raft topology error logging for SCT. These changes improve test reliability, enable broader data-type support, and strengthen operational visibility and resilience in distributed testing scenarios.
February 2025 highlights for scylla-cluster-tests: Delivered cross-tool HDR histogram support, unified benchmarking dashboards, enhanced CI for Latte, and container stability fixes. These changes improve benchmarking accuracy, comparability, and reliability across the Scylla cluster testing suite, delivering business value through faster feedback cycles and clearer performance signals.
February 2025 highlights for scylla-cluster-tests: Delivered cross-tool HDR histogram support, unified benchmarking dashboards, enhanced CI for Latte, and container stability fixes. These changes improve benchmarking accuracy, comparability, and reliability across the Scylla cluster testing suite, delivering business value through faster feedback cycles and clearer performance signals.
January 2025: Strengthened Scylla cluster testing reliability and benchmarking capabilities. Delivered key offline-install packaging improvements, introduced benchmarking scripts, and improved test stability, resulting in more reliable releases and faster customer validation.
January 2025: Strengthened Scylla cluster testing reliability and benchmarking capabilities. Delivered key offline-install packaging improvements, introduced benchmarking scripts, and improved test stability, resulting in more reliable releases and faster customer validation.
December 2024 monthly summary for scylladbbot/scylla-cluster-tests: Delivered a targeted bug fix in the test automation suite to cap the replication factor in tester.reliable_replication_factor, reducing unnecessary resource usage in test environments and improving test reliability. This change aligns test environments with actual node counts, lowering CI costs and speeding up test cycles.
December 2024 monthly summary for scylladbbot/scylla-cluster-tests: Delivered a targeted bug fix in the test automation suite to cap the replication factor in tester.reliable_replication_factor, reducing unnecessary resource usage in test environments and improving test reliability. This change aligns test environments with actual node counts, lowering CI costs and speeding up test cycles.
November 2024 performance and testing enhancements across scylladbbot/scylla-cluster-tests and scylladb/scylla-cluster-tests. Delivered key features, bug fixes, and optimization efforts that broaden tool coverage, stabilize test results, and accelerate feedback loops for Scylla cluster testing. Focused on tool upgrades, version compatibility, test configuration, and scalable test scenarios to maximize business value from automated validation. Impact highlights include: expanded compatibility with Scylla 2024.2, faster and more reliable test runs, improved documentation, and enhanced test configurations that support real-world workloads.
November 2024 performance and testing enhancements across scylladbbot/scylla-cluster-tests and scylladb/scylla-cluster-tests. Delivered key features, bug fixes, and optimization efforts that broaden tool coverage, stabilize test results, and accelerate feedback loops for Scylla cluster testing. Focused on tool upgrades, version compatibility, test configuration, and scalable test scenarios to maximize business value from automated validation. Impact highlights include: expanded compatibility with Scylla 2024.2, faster and more reliable test runs, improved documentation, and enhanced test configurations that support real-world workloads.
Month: 2024-10 — Focused on stabilizing and modernizing the CI/testing pipeline for scylladbbot/scylla-cluster-tests. Delivered CI/test tooling upgrades and aligned test configuration and Docker build processes to use the latest tooling. Impact: more reliable test runs, faster feedback for developers, and reduced maintenance burden. No major bugs fixed this month; effort concentrated on preventive tooling improvements and capability alignment.
Month: 2024-10 — Focused on stabilizing and modernizing the CI/testing pipeline for scylladbbot/scylla-cluster-tests. Delivered CI/test tooling upgrades and aligned test configuration and Docker build processes to use the latest tooling. Impact: more reliable test runs, faster feedback for developers, and reduced maintenance burden. No major bugs fixed this month; effort concentrated on preventive tooling improvements and capability alignment.
Overview of all repositories you've contributed to across your timeline